Is ZIP code 78416 safe? Honest data snapshot

ZIP code 78416 sits within Nueces County, TX, a county whose reported crime runs below the national average (see the county-level FBI figures below, not a ZIP-specific calculation).

Reported crime here runs well below the national average: 18 violent incidents and 39 property incidents per 100,000 residents in 2024, per county-level agency submissions.

ZIP 78416 carries a Census-reported population of 13,865, ranking #10 of 24 ZIPs in Nueces County, spread across 3.32 square miles (about 4,176 people per square mile). For a full breakdown of Nueces County's crime categories and year-over-year trend, see the Nueces County crime page linked below.

ZIP 78416 has no FBI-native crime rate (postal codes are not police jurisdictions). The property-led county proxy above is from Nueces County agency submissions; see methodology for the ZCTA plurality map. Methodology.

How useful is the county proxy for ZIP 78416?

Within the participating-agency records for Nueces County, reported violent and property crime rates both sit below their U.S. benchmarks: violent crime is 95% below and property crime is 98% below. The two submitted measures point in the same direction, but they do not establish complete county coverage or turn the result into a ZIP-level rating for 78416. Both comparisons use the same 2024 county reporting population and FBI-submitted counts, so the two directions are internally comparable for this release, not evidence about a different year.

78416 is a densely settled part of the county at about 4,176 people per square mile. Density is not a crime predictor on its own; it only shows why a county-wide average can conceal a very different local setting inside this ZIP.
